The ONLY thing I can't seem to explain thematically...
I am fairly new to this game, so hopefully others have thought of this already. It is funny, because so far, every flaw somebody seems to think they are able to find in the thematic feel of the game, I am able to come up with a way around, or others here on the board have been able to explain around.

The ONE thing I can't think of a way to explain thematically, and haven't seen discussed is this...

How do you get around the pretty much standard zombie rule that one bite turns you into a zombie?

Now, mind you, this is still a board game. They couldn't have it be one wound and all heroes are dead/zombies. That would not make for a very good game. So, if THIS is the only thematic problem there is, then it is MORE than excusable. But, it is still interesting to think about, and makes me wonder if others have come up with an answer.

Now, I did think of one thing. Just because a zombie wounded you doesn't have to mean they bit you. They might have tried to grab you and torn at your flesh a little, or hit you pretty hard a few times, etc.

So, that could kind of explain around it a little. But, if you have a game where a lot of heroes are getting wounded, some even multiple times, that explanation starts to seem a bit of a stretch. Then again, maybe not. I could almost see that working in a zombie movie. After all, there is usually a lot more humans in zombie movies than 4. Often times, the main characters do last a while. So, the idea could be that your four heroes are the main characters, which is why they continue to escape for a while. I'm just not sure if that still seems a bit of a stretch.

I don't know. Anybody else come up with an explanation for this one?
